Transaction c63a7abdefc08ae7b035e4df3682cce497a113ae8dc6c7f5a0bcb14f7f9259d1
1 Input
1 Output
-
c63a7abdefc08ae7b035e4df3682cce497a113ae8dc6c7f5a0bcb14f7f9259d1:0
- value
- 3999534
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 32c13b404e35cd67223d676766b20128752cd23a OP_EQUAL
- address
- 36KPC6H3LvxLsyLbRZseiNNvEZXEeUqWEg